KeePass
Security & Privacy
KeePass is a free, open source password manager. It allows users to securely store passwords and other sensitive information in an encrypted database protected by one master password.

PASTE (Pastebin)
Online Services
Paste (Pastebin) is an online service where users can store plain text like code snippets or logs for easy sharing. Users get a unique URL to share the pastes with others. It allows highlighting various programming languages. The text gets deleted after certain days depending on user choice.
